About This Home

Gorgeous 2.98 Acre Waterfront (Ocean Bay Front Property) with 2 Log Cabins, Bunk House, Treehouse, Wash House, Shop and Caretaker space. Main Cabin is 640 sq. ft. with Loft Bedroom & Workspace. Full Kitchen & Bathroom with covered deck around the entire cabin. Second Cabin is 440 sq. ft. with Loft Bedroom & Open living room. Smaller kitchen & bath with sink, toilet & shower. Covered front &back porch. Treehouse is 360 sq. ft. with kitchen, open bedroom area & a hanging shower with big window to see down in the woods. It has covered front & back decks & full staircase going to main floor. The Shop is 20x30 ft. with 3 bays perfect for all the shop needs for repairing your boats, cars & projects. Caretaker space has a covered roof that holds a 25 ft. 5th wheel & 10x20 front room currently being used as a wood shop. 2 Greenhouses for all your gardening needs. 1 is 12x20 and a fenced garden area. 2nd is 8x10 ft for your warmer garden needs. Several sheds for all your storage needs. This property is 2.98 Acres with over 260 feet of waterfront in the back bay of Thorne Bay. The scenery is very beautiful. Lush rainforest with deer, tons of different birds including geese & ducks, seals, otters, and the occasional bear. You can watch the salmon jump & the changing tides. On the shoreline, there's 2 outhaul tie offs to tie your boats to. This property is very unique with Airbnb rentals but would make a small lodge, guide service or family compound. No Property Taxes! All furnishings and tools & possibly boat come with the sale.
